A compound is a word or word group that consists of two or more parts that work together as a unit to express a specific concept. Examples are double-check, cost-effective, around-the-clock, hand-to-hand, forward-thinking, eyeliner, and iced tea. Web9 de mar. de 2024 · A pseudoword is a fake word —that is, a string of letters that resembles a real word (in terms of its orthographic and phonological structure) but doesn't actually exist in the language. Also known as jibberwacky or a wug word .
